master
root 3 years ago
parent d4adc03297
commit 2a30010424
  1. 1
      zabbix-ansible/roles.yml
  2. BIN
      zabbix-ansible/zabbix-agentd/files/zabbix-release-5.0-1.el7.noarch.rpm
  3. 5
      zabbix-ansible/zabbix-agentd/tasks/main.yml
  4. BIN
      zabbix-ansible/zabbix-server/files/zabbix-release-5.0-1.el7.noarch.rpm
  5. 5
      zabbix-ansible/zabbix-server/tasks/main.yml
  6. 2
      zabbix-ansible/zabbix-server/vars/main.yml

@ -2,4 +2,5 @@
- hosts: server
remote_user: root
roles:
- mariadb
- zabbix-server

@ -1,8 +1,11 @@
---
# tasks file for zabbix-agentd
- name: copy repo
copy: src=z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m dest=/etc/yum.repos.d
- name: install {{ ansible_ens33['ipv4']['address'] }} zabbix-agent yum repostory
yum: name="https://repo.zabbix.com/zabbix/{{ zabbixServerLevel }}/rhel/7/x86_64/z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m" state=present
yum: name="z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m" state=present disable_gpg_check=yes
- name: install {{ ansible_eth0['ipv4']['address'] }} zabbix-agent package
yum: name=zabbix-agent,zabbix-sender,net-tools,bc state=present

@ -1,7 +1,10 @@
---
# tasks file for zabbix-server
- name: copy repo
copy: src=z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m dest=./
- name: install zabbix-server {{ zabbixServerLevel }} yum repostory
yum: name="https://repo.zabbix.com/zabbix/{{ zabbixServerLevel }}/rhel/7/x86_64/z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m" state=present
yum: name="zabbix-release-{{ zabbixServerLevel }}-1.el7.noarch.rpm" state=present disable_gpg_check=yes
- name: install zabbix-server {{ zabbixServerLevel }} package
yum: name=zabbix-agent,zabbix-get,zabbix-sender,zabbix-server-mysql state=present

@ -1,4 +1,4 @@
---
# vars file for zabbix-server
zabbixServerLevel: 5.0
database: 192.168.241.165
database: 192.168.96.161
Loading…
Cancel
Save